Although it looks like one of the old buildings in this authentic ghost town, this guesthouse is actually a modern structure built by a couple who decided to get away from urban living. Inside, there's an attractive living room and dining area for guests, plus three bedrooms with gas-log fireplaces, claw-foot soaking tubs, and great views of the surrounding woods. If you want to hike in the summer or snowshoe in the winter, the trails are just outside the door. Breakfasts include hand-kneaded breads. Suppers are down-home cooking, often with soups and stews that have been simmering on the stove for hours.
